Description
North
tower
of
High
Bridge
over
the
Kentucky
River
. The
railroad
tracks
beneath
the
tower
lead
across
the
river
to
where
the
south
tower
can
be
seen
in the
distance
. The
north
and
south
towers
were
built
between
1854
and
1858
by
bridge
builder
John
A.
Roebling
to
suspend
wire
cables
across
the
bridge
. The
towers
stood
unused
for
twenty
years
until
High
Bridge
was
completed
in
1877
. They were
demolished
in
1929
to
allow
for
widening
of the
tracks
.
